Hawkeye Finale Review: ‘Yes…This Is This Year’s Best Marvel Show’

Prior to 2021, I was excited for a flew of Marvel shows on Disney Plus. WandaVision, Loki, The Falcon and The Winter Soldier…the Hawkeye series was at the bottom of the barrel. Hawkeye is just a character I really never gravitated to in the MCU and I really didn’t see a point in giving him a solo show. However, after every other show let me down (well, WandaVision didn’t really let me down – it just went through some rough patches), Hawkeye is my favorite out of them all. Not solely due to Jeremy Renner as Clint Barton, but because of everything. The pace, the story, the cinematography, the characters…just everything.

Slight Spoilers

This show really delivered. I could go on about the entire show, but I’m just going to talk about the finale. Finally, I feel like we have a finale that’s been properly built up to. We get to see what Kate’s mom Eleanor has to do with everything, we get some epic battle scenes, and some epic comic-book accurate moments. Plus…I’m just going to say it – KINGPIN IS BACK! Oh, it was so good seeing Vincent D’Onofrio again. And he’s just as good as ever as Wilson Fisk. What’s really nice, at least in this series; is that he translated well into the bigger MCU. While the Daredevil show loosely connected to the MCU, the Hawkeye series directly connects to the movie universe and there was nothing out of place about Fisk being there.

The Best Chemistry

I cannot stress enough how enjoyable I find Kate Bishop. Not only did I love her in this whole series, but especially the finale. She has everything it takes to be a hero, while holding onto her humanity. She’s funny, tough, still learning, and have I mentioned how much I loved her interactions with Yelena? I praised Florence Pugh as Yelena before, but she too translated well into a show – showing she isn’t just tied to the Black Widow franchise. Pugh stood out on her own as Yelena, but also worked well with Hailee Steinfeld’s Kate. I definitely need a fun special with them together?

Rating: 4.7/5

The Hawkeye finale was unexpected, but also incredibly satisfying. Except for the post-credit scene, I think this was a near-perfect finale. I cannot believe that the HAwkeye show would be my favorite, but I’m ready to eat my words. I’m so excited to see more Kate Bishop in the future and I think she’s a great character to take up the mantle of Hawkeye. Also, cannot wait for the Echo series! Alaqua Cox truly stood out this season and she’s going to do great heading her own series.
